About This Data

This page shows how Triumph Street Triple cars manufactured in 2012 perform at MOT as they age. Data spans from 2015 to 2024, covering 4,292 tests. Pass rates naturally decline with age as components wear.

Based on DVSA anonymised MOT test data (2005–2024). Crown copyright, Open Government Licence v3.0.
